Texas Register Preamble


The Texas Department of Public Safety (the department) adopts amendments to §4.11, concerning General Applicability and Definitions. This rule is adopted without changes to the proposed text as published in the August 24, 2018, issue of the Texas Register (43 TexReg 5488). The amendments will not be republished.

The proposed amendments are necessary to harmonize updates to 49 CFR with those laws adopted by Texas. This proposal harmonizes 37 TAC §4.11 with the federal definition of "agricultural commodity" to include product stored in its natural state at a facility not owned by its producer. The proposal also includes the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ration's guidance on commercial vehicle "personal conveyance."

No comments were received regarding the adoption of this rule.

This rule is adopted pursuant to Texas Transportation Code, §644.051, which authorizes the director to adopt rules regulating the safe transportation of hazardous materials and the safe operation of commercial motor vehicles; and authorizes the director to adopt all or part of the federal safety regulations, by reference.
